Great grandmother

Today was far from easy for several reasons.
But I got to thinking how hard it was for mothers gone by. This fine lady lost her Mum to T.B, had to leave home at a young age to work, helped single mothers in the East End of London, was attacked in Nothern Ireland at the turn of the century as a Salvationist helping the needy.
Despite all this, she clung onto her beliefs, raised her family and was devoted to the true love she found in my great grandfather.
I wish I could have spent time with her and told her how proud I am of her strength of character. I know she would have found time to listen and cared.
So this blip is dedicated to my Great Nanny Annie Rebecca Emerick.
